2019 Growing Season

The summer of 2019 was warm but also quite wet. This is not an ideal combination for growing grapes in the marginal climate of the UK. Oxney managed however to keep the grapes and vines healthy through a diligent approach to canopy management, leaf stripping and organic spray products.

Winemaking Notes

Oxney hand-picked early- to mid-October, with the fruit for this 100% Pinot Noir wine coming from our Thompson, Hunt and Dobson blocks. The grapes were whole-bunch pressed, fermented to dryness partly in barrels, then put through malolactic fermentation. In early April 2020 the carefully selected components were blended – and red Pinot Noir was added at this point – and the wine was bottled for the second fermentation. To preserve the intense fruit and freshness in this wine we decided to disgorge early after just 15 months on lees and with zero dosage.

About the vineyard

Oxney Organic Estate

Oxney Organic Estate is the UK’s largest single estate, organic vineyard, with over 35 acres of vines.

Kristin Syltevik and Paul Dobson created this mixed farm, with Kristin looking after the wine, and Paul running the arable and livestock aspects.

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, Pinot Précoce, Pinot Meunier and Seyval Blanc vines make up their English organic sparkling and still wines.

The whole estate is organic and run with a sustainable and natural approach.

‘Cover crops’ of plants, flowers and herbs are used between the vines to encourage potential pests away from the grapes, and they generate heat from coppiced wood chip.

The winery is located in an old Grade II listed square oast house.

The building has been converted to house the state of the art wine making technology required to make top quality organic English wine.

Receiving visitors is a top priority and the extensive restoration project has created a great location for winery tours and tastings.
